It should be an Enforcer ZR. Where do you live and exactly what info do you need? Yes parts are very hard to get but some of the more common items like blades, booms, flybar, swash, t/r/ assy etc can be robbed from other helos. The hard to get parts are the frames and landing gear, they where hard to get 10 years ago.

The Enforcer ZR was a incredibly solid built heli with the exception of the floating head, this makes boom strikes a bit more common than other 30 sized heli's/ But if correctly flown and most important set-up the heli flies great. I bought a $200.00 head for my Enforcer I still have in mint cond. in my basement. I could never part with her but a lot of parts can be found here on RCU if you post your wants & needs in the Heli F/S-Wanted sections.

The heli and the baron has an excellent quality clutch good as any upgrade for most heli's now as standard equipment. If set-up right it is a smooth heli bar none.

Good luck with your Q30- the biggest problem i'm having with mine is with the clutch liner assembly- it seems to move or swell and i'm getting constant clutch dragging and it makes a horrible sound when rotating- i'm hoping some run time will wear down the liner enough to ease the clearance and stop the rubbing and sound....aside from that, it's a fine heli....every bit as trick as the ads say, the fact that it's so inexpensive makes it even more irresistable!
